What Passive Income Really Means (And What It Takes to Reach $50 a Day)
Passive income is money you earn with little ongoing effort after the initial setup. Unlike a traditional job where you trade time for money, passive income focuses on building systems that continue generating earnings even when you are not actively working.
However, “passive” does not mean “no work.” Most passive income streams require upfront effort such as building a product, investing money, or creating content. The goal is to do the hard work once, then let it generate income repeatedly over time.
For example, writing an ebook, creating a digital template, or building a dividend stock portfolio can continue producing income long after the initial setup is complete. The key idea is leverage, where your time, money, or skills keep working for you instead of stopping when you stop working.
How Passive Income Actually Works in Real Life
In real life, passive income usually comes from systems, not one-time actions. These systems can be digital, financial, or asset-based.
Digital systems include things like online courses, YouTube videos, or affiliate content. Once created and optimized, they can generate ongoing traffic and sales without daily effort.
Financial systems include investments such as dividend-paying stocks or REITs, where your money generates returns over time.
Asset-based systems include renting out property, equipment, or other resources you already own.
The most successful passive income earners usually combine multiple systems instead of relying on just one. This reduces risk and creates more stable monthly income.
How Much You Need to Earn $50 a Day
Earning $50 a day may sound small, but it adds up to about $1,500 per month or $18,000 per year. The important part is understanding that different income streams require different levels of input and capital.
Here is what it can look like in practice:
- Affiliate marketing: Around $1,500 per month can come from consistent traffic and conversions through blogs, YouTube, or social media.
- Digital products: Selling a $10 product just 5 times a day reaches your goal with relatively low overhead.
- Dividend investing: Depending on yield, you may need a larger portfolio, but it becomes very low effort once built.
- Freelance-to-passive transition: A skill-based service can later be turned into templates, courses, or automated products.
The main takeaway is that $50 a day is not about one perfect method. It is usually achieved by combining two or three income streams that grow over time.

How to Combine Passive Income Streams to Reach $50 a Day Faster
The fastest way to reach $50 a day in passive income is not relying on just one method. Most people struggle because they focus on a single income stream and expect it to grow quickly. In reality, the smartest strategy is stacking multiple passive income sources so they work together.
For example, you can start with a content-based stream like YouTube, Pinterest, or a blog, then monetize it with affiliate links and digital products. This way, one audience can generate income in multiple ways. Even if affiliate commissions are small at first, adding a low-cost product like a template or ebook can increase your daily earnings much faster.
A simple and effective combination is:
- Affiliate marketing + digital products
- YouTube + sponsorships + membership income
- Dividend stocks + REITs + high-yield savings
- Rental income + stock investing for reinvestment
The goal is to build one main income stream that grows, then add smaller supporting streams that increase your total earnings. Once you start earning even $5 to $10 per day, reinvesting that money into ads, tools, better content, or investments can accelerate your results.
If you want $50 a day consistently, focus on creating 2 to 3 streams that each earn $15 to $25 daily. This is easier, more realistic, and more stable than trying to make one method do everything. Over time, those income streams compound, and reaching $50 a day becomes a predictable milestone instead of a struggle.
Common Mistakes to Avoid When Building Passive Income
Understanding what not to do is just as important as choosing the right passive income strategy. Many beginners struggle to reach $50 a day not because the ideas don’t work, but because of avoidable mistakes that slow down or completely block their progress.
Expecting Fast or Fully Passive Results
One of the most common mistakes is assuming passive income is instant or requires no effort. In reality, most income streams need time to build traffic, trust, or capital before they start generating consistent earnings. Whether it is affiliate marketing, content creation, or investing, the early phase always requires active work and patience.
Trying Too Many Income Streams at Once
Another major mistake is starting multiple passive income ideas without fully developing any of them. This leads to scattered effort and slow results. It is more effective to focus on one primary income stream, build it until it becomes stable, and then gradually add others to increase total earnings.
Not Reinvesting Early Earnings
Many beginners treat their first earnings as spending money instead of growth capital. Reinvesting early income into tools, ads, better content, or investments can significantly speed up results. Small reinvestments in the beginning often lead to much larger returns over time.
Choosing the Wrong Income Model for Your Lifestyle
Not all passive income methods fit every person. Some require upfront capital, while others require consistent content creation or technical skills. Choosing a model that does not match your time, skills, or budget often leads to burnout and inconsistency, which prevents long-term success.
Ignoring Consistency and Long-Term Thinking
Passive income is built through consistency over time, not short bursts of effort. Many people give up too early because they do not see immediate results. The most successful strategies are those that are improved and maintained consistently, allowing income to grow and compound month after month.
Frequently Asked Questions About Earning Passive Income
This section answers some of the most common questions people have when starting their passive income journey. Understanding these basics can help you set realistic expectations and choose the right strategy to reach $50 a day.
How long does it take to earn $50 a day from passive income?
The time it takes depends on the method you choose. Content-based income like blogs, YouTube, or social media can take a few months to a year to become consistent. Investment-based income usually takes longer but becomes more stable over time. Most people reach $50 a day faster by combining multiple income streams instead of relying on one.
What is the easiest passive income for beginners?
For beginners, digital products, affiliate marketing, and content creation are often the easiest to start because they require little to no upfront investment. These methods mainly require time, consistency, and basic online tools rather than large amounts of capital.
Can I build passive income with no money?
Yes, but it usually requires more time and effort. Methods like affiliate marketing, social media content creation, and YouTube can be started with zero investment. However, having even a small budget for tools, ads, or website hosting can speed up your results.
Is passive income really passive?
Not completely. Most passive income streams require upfront work such as creating content, building systems, or investing money. Once set up, they become less active over time, but they still require occasional updates, monitoring, or optimization.
How many income streams do I need to earn $50 a day?
There is no fixed number, but most people reach $50 a day by combining 2 to 4 income streams. For example, affiliate marketing, digital products, and small investments can work together to create a more stable and predictable income flow.
What is the safest passive income option?
Low-risk options include high-yield savings accounts, dividend stocks, and REITs. These methods are generally more stable but may grow slower compared to content-based or business-focused income streams.
